In , Marlena was featured in a supernatural possession storyline. Marlena is the first soap character in the history to ever be possessed by the devil. The storyline caused huge controversy, and garnered a lot of attention to the soap. The head writer at that time was James E.
Reilly, who was known for his outrageous storylines. Marlena goes to Louisiana in search of John, but is captured by a criminal mastermind, Stefano DiMera.
He forces her to call her husband, Roman Brady , and tell him that she is with John Black. This is the final end to Roman and Marlena's marriage. John and Marlena escape, but Stefano also returns to Salem. He begins giving Marlena mind-altering drugs. Marlena completely switches personalities, and it is soon revealed that she has been possessed by the devil.
John Black, who was a priest at the time, is forced to perform an emergency exorcism. In an interview, Ken Corday says he regrets doing the storyline. Days of our Lives had been losing viewers in early The show managed to lure back James E. Reilly, who had left the show in to create his own soap opera, Passions. NBC said at the time that the show, "Needed a fix, and we had the fix right here. Reilly began crafting a big story for the — season. Viewers were shocked to see long-term veteran Abe Carver James Reynolds shot at his front doorstep by a strange cloaked figure.
Next, viewers saw Jack Deveraux Matthew Ashford attacked, and killed with a brick by the same cloaked figure that killed Abe. It was official, James E.
Reilly was crafting a "whodunnit? Next, viewers saw year veteran recovering alcoholic Maggie Horton Suzanne Rogers get bludgeoned to death with a wine bottle. Viewers then saw bad girl Cassie Brady Alexis Thorpe fall out of a Halloween pinata with stab wounds. At the Horton circus, the serial killer releases a tiger named Horton , and sets him loose on Tony DiMera. Tony is dying at the hospital, and, much to the fans surprise, the killer is revealed to be Marlena.
Marlena's next victim is Doug Williams Bill Hayes who has been her friend for years. She kills him at Tom Horton 's grave after he finds out she is the killer. The most shocking murder occurs shortly after. Alice Horton Frances Reid finds a bloody note at her husband's grave with Marlena's name on it.
Marlena subsequently murders Alice by choking her with her world-renowned donuts. Marlena confesses, and is arrested by her husband, John Black. She is shot and killed on the prison rooftop. The storyline allowed Days of our Lives to reach 2 in the Nielsen chart for soaps. After dwindling ratings again, the show makes its craziest decision yet.
All the victims are brought back alive on the tropical Island of Melaswen New Salem spelled backwards. There was also another twist, the killer wasn't Marlena. Stefano DiMera 's nephew, Andre posing as Tony DiMera had kidnapped them and made Marlena think she was killing off her friends and family.

In , a prominent storyline quickly started involving Marlena's jealous twin sister, Samantha played by Hall's real life twin, Andrea Hall.
Samantha impersonates Marlena, and has her institutionalized. Marlena makes a quick attempt to escape and contact Don, but Samantha catches on. Don, noticing an extreme personality difference in Marlena, starts suspecting that something is up. With the help of Laura Horton, he releases Marlena, and has Samantha arrested. He proposes to Marlena, and the two are married later that year.
During this time, Marlena and Samantha make peace, and share a heartfelt reconciliation. She gives birth to a premature son, and she and Don name the child DJ. The baby dies of SIDS, which causes a rift between the couple. Don has an affair and the couple divorce soon after.
In , Marlena begins spending a lot of time with Kellam Chandler. After Marlena refuses Kellam's advances toward her, he rapes her. Kellam is killed by his son Todd hours later and at the trial that followed, Marlena testifies that Kellam had raped her that night, helping Todd's case.
Later that year, Marlena is given her own radio show. Marlena begins to receive threatening phone calls and letters to her and her radio show. While being stalked by the Salem Strangler, Marlena meets Detective Roman Brady, who becomes her bodyguard and then her beau. The Salem Strangler kills Samantha when he mistakes her for Marlena. Soon afterward, the Salem Strangler attacks Marlena, but is killed by Roman. Marlena and Roman eventually become engaged, but Roman's estranged wife Anna soon arrives in Salem with their young daughter, Carrie.
Anna causes trouble for Roman, but eventually grants him a divorce. Roman receives custody of Carrie, and he and Marlena are married in February The following year, shortly after she gave birth to twins Sami and Eric Brady, Roman is shot by Stefano DiMera, and is presumed dead by everyone. Marlena, who once thought that she had fatally shot Stefano, is kidnapped several times over the years. In reality, Marlena had survived the plane crash, and was in a coma.
Sometime during this period, Stefano gets possession of Marlena, and hides her on an island. In the summer of , she finally awakes from the coma, and makes her way back to Salem.
She and Roman are reunited until another man with Roman's original face returns to Salem. The man everyone believed was Roman, from to , is in fact a brainwashed victim of Stefano. The real Roman has been held captive, but he makes his way back to Salem and Marlena.
She is conflicted about her feelings for Roman and his substitute, who goes back to using his self-given name, John Black. Marlena and Roman reunited. In , a jealous, crazed Stella Lombard, is convinced that Marlena wants to steal her husband, Roger, and holds Marlena captive in an abandoned warehouse.
John saves Marlena before the warehouse is demolished, bringing the two closer and finding it hard to deny their attraction. They eventually start having an affair, which leads to the birth of their daughter, Belle.
When Belle's paternity becomes known, Roman divorces Marlena and leaves town. By then, however, John is involved with Kristen DiMera. Kristen resorts to desperate measures to keep John and Marlena apart, but her schemes are eventually exposed.
